I am 26 years old and have suffered mental health issues since my early teens; however, I only went to the doctor about it when I was 19. I moved to Aberdeen 4 years ago and have been trying to get the relevant mental health support for much of that time -with no success... I recently got contacted by the mental health team- this was my only hope or I'd still be living a miserable life where my good days are just that I don't feel like killing myself but still, very much so, depressed. I am fobbed off to irrelevant departments, proper assessments are not done to make an appropriate decision then you're just left with no help and to continue struggling by yourself.
I do not know what people think I have been doing for 13 years but I know a lot about different therapies and mental illness; after all, I have been living it. I have had counselling for around 3 years in total. It surely shouldn't be left for a CPN to decide, but a psychiatrist instead. Two appointments and they think they can make an important decision? Unacceptable.
